A couple of years ago, this was a very different blog. It featured video clips of yours truly, covering songs on an electric bouzouki. (That would be a Celtic style bouzouki , rather than the original Greek style.) A friend of mine dared me to start up the blog and share the clips with people.  At first most of the "audience" were friends of hers, friends of mine, and sundry interested parties.

This went on for eight or nine months, but eventually it ended up getting a little bit out of hand. Stats were showing that people in far-flung parts of the world were viewing these silly, in-joke clips of me playing the bouzouki. Some of the tunes were becoming quite popular.  One in particular was averaging a couple of hundred hits a week, mostly from the same location.

It was flattering for a while, but it kind of freaked me out. (I speak as someone who once played in a band that released four singles - they sold, between them, a couple of thousand copies.  That's about as much fame as I want, thank you very much.)

What had started as a bit of fun was beginning to feel like a job - a job I was doing gratis for complete strangers. Eventually the workload became too much and I packed it in, figuring I'd proven to my friend that yes, I actually COULD get away with playing bouzouki and (worse) singing online.  She forgave me.

The blog became a dormant thing. Then earlier this year my friend passed away. Somehow I got the itch to start blogging again. So here's the new bouzoukibeat blog - no videos (yet), no old posts or public bouzouki abuse (ever), but just another blog full of random stuff found around and about on teh internetz.  I've tried blogging in fits and starts elsewhere but some stray sentiment, and a sense of loyalty to my dear departed friend, impels me to do it here.  Even though I haven't touched a bouzouki in months...
